What is Trady?


1.

1. A tradesman

2. Any one with an occupation such as a plumber or electrician, that has a ute with a tray dog or a white van with PVC tubes attached to the top.

The trady was doing well for himself with his plastering business, finally able to pay off the white trady van (complete with PVC tubes) and take his lovely wife Joyce and the kids out for tea at the pub.

2.

adj. describing someone who trades frequently, as opposed to taking money for goods or services.

"yeah, his work is killer. And he's great if your broke. He takes trades... food, body work, etc. He's pretty trady like that."
